Explanation
W = { 0, 1, 2, 3, …}
Whole numbers starts from zero and the collection is continued infinitely. So, the set of whole numbers is known as an infinite set.
Step 1: Subtract 1 from 0 to check it has a predecessor or not.
Consider the whole number predecessor 0,
We know that, whole numbers are, 0,1,2,3,4,5,........∞
Now,
0−1=−1
Clearly, -1 is not a whole number,
Smallest whole number is =0
So, 0 has no any predecessor;
Hence, the given statement is true.
